Obama verifies US drone strikes

US Leader Obama has confirmed that unmanned drones regularly strike suspected militants in Pakistan's tribal areas.

Mr Obama known as the strikes a "specific focused effort at those who are on a listing of active terrorists".

The United States doesn't routinely speak openly about drone procedures.
